Last evening, August, 13 2014, in its monthly Executive Board of Directors meeting, the Illinois Boaters Association approved its first draft of a proposed Illinois Boater’s Bill of Rights. As Executive Director of the Illinois Boaters Association and our Boaters Are Voters political action committee (PAC), I am honored to present our first draft of our proposed Bill of Rights for the Illinois Boater:

The Illinois Boaters Association’s core and established mission is three-fold.
1. Advocacy – We are a unified voice of the boating community. We work with elected officials at all levels in Illinois to promote intelligent, fair, and reasonable boating related legislation.
2. Education – We seek a safe boating experience for all and believe that an educated boater is a safer boater.
3. Celebration – Illinois has mile upon mile of majestic navigable bodies of water from Lake Michigan and the Ohio and Mississippi Rivers, to the Chain O’Lakes and thousands of miles in-between. We celebrate our natural treasure and promote its enjoyment.

The Illinois Boaters Association seeks to educate and endorse those politicians running for various offices in Illinois. In the past we have used a questionnaire, but for the indefinite future and certainly through the fall 2014 General Election, it is our position that the Illinois Boaters Association and our Boaters Are Voters PAC will endorse any candidate for office that submits to us on campaign letterhead or via email from their campaign that they endorse the strong consideration, debate of, and the eventual implementation of our proposed Illinois Boater’s Bill of Rights.
As our PAC name suggests, Boaters Are Voters. Ours is a an exceptionally diverse group of all walks of life who come together in our common passion for spending time on or near the waters of Illinois. Our proposed Illinois Boater’s Bill of Rights is reasonable and sadly, a necessary codification of freedoms Illinois boaters should enjoy on the waters of Illinois.
